#include "../include/DummyReader.h"
using namespace openshot;
// Constructor for DummyReader. Pass a framerate and samplerate.
DummyReader::DummyReader(Framerate fps, int width, int height, int sample_rate, int channels, float duration) :
fps(fps), width(width), height(height), sample_rate(sample_rate), channels(channels), duration(duration)
{
// Init FileInfo struct (clear all values)
InitFileInfo();
// Open and Close the reader, to populate it's attributes (such as height, width, etc...)
Open();
Close();
}
// Open image file
void DummyReader::Open() throw(InvalidFile)
{
// Open reader if not already open
if (!is_open)
{
// Create or get frame object
image_frame = tr1::shared_ptr<Frame>(new Frame(1, width, height, "#000000", sample_rate, channels));
// Add Image data to frame
image_frame->AddImage(tr1::shared_ptr<Magick::Image>(new Magick::Image(Magick::Geometry(width, height), Magick::Color("#000000"))));
// Update image properties
info.has_audio = false;
info.has_video = true;
info.file_size = width * height * sizeof(int);
info.vcodec = "raw";
info.width = width;
info.height = height;
info.pixel_ratio.num = 1;
info.pixel_ratio.den = 1;
info.duration = duration;
info.fps.num = fps.GetFraction().num;
info.fps.den = fps.GetFraction().den;
info.video_timebase.num = fps.GetFraction().den;
info.video_timebase.den = fps.GetFraction().num;
info.video_length = round(info.duration * info.fps.ToDouble());

info.acodec = "raw";
info.channels = channels;
info.sample_rate = sample_rate;
// Calculate the DAR (display aspect ratio)
Fraction size(info.width * info.pixel_ratio.num, info.height * info.pixel_ratio.den);
// Reduce size fraction
size.Reduce();
// Set the ratio based on the reduced fraction
info.display_ratio.num = size.num;
info.display_ratio.den = size.den;
// Mark as "open"
is_open = true;
}
}
// Close image file
void DummyReader::Close()
{
// Close all objects, if reader is 'open'
if (is_open)
{
// Mark as "closed"
is_open = false;
}
}
// Get an openshot::Frame object for a specific frame number of this reader.
tr1::shared_ptr<Frame> DummyReader::GetFrame(int requested_frame) throw(ReaderClosed)
{
// Check for open reader (or throw exception)
if (!is_open)
throw ReaderClosed("The ImageReader is closed. Call Open() before calling this method.", "dummy");
if (image_frame)
{
// Always return same frame (regardless of which frame number was requested)
image_frame->number = requested_frame;
return image_frame;
}
else
// no frame loaded
throw InvalidFile("No frame could be created from this type of file.", "dummy");
}
